The below graph shows the average detached house price in the South Holland local authority area over time, sourced from the HPI. The two 7 LOWFIELDS AVENUE sales from April 2015 and January 2019 have been plotted on the graph. A line has been extrapolated to show what the value of the property might have been over time, following each sale, had it maintained the same margin above or below the HPI (as a percentage). For example, the April 2015 sale was for 25% below the HPI. So the extrapolation line tracks at 25% below the HPI over time, until the January 2019 sale, where it rises to roughly the same level as the HPI. The line then continues to track in line with the HPI.

What might 7 LOWFIELDS AVENUE be worth now?

7 LOWFIELDS AVENUE might now be worth an estimated £286,051.

This is based on house price inflation of 21.7%, between January 2019 and December 2024, for detached houses, in the South Holland local authority area, as calculated by the Office for National Statistics and published in their UK House Price Index (HPI).

The 21.7% inflationary increase is applied to the most recent sale price for 7 LOWFIELDS AVENUE of £234,995 on 14th January 2019. For the value to have increased from £234,995 to £286,051 over the four years and one month to December 2024, the following assumptions must hold true:

  • The value of 7 LOWFIELDS AVENUE has moved in line with the HPI for detached houses in the South Holland local authority area.
  • The January 2019 sale price of £234,995 represented a fair market value for the property.
  • The size, condition, and specification of 7 LOWFIELDS AVENUE has not materially changed since January 2019.
